Output bd43feb8e8806a27621a873f81d49fcfb44a55b76c86ce29dc501a53705142ce:2

value
1540104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efb62842ae0b71dc45745039533cad39ac9355f OP_EQUAL
address
34WqLpgBaUDEYaXQmHYJftU8ZJ9WBm7hhD
transaction
bd43feb8e8806a27621a873f81d49fcfb44a55b76c86ce29dc501a53705142ce
spent
true